When many people consider salsa, they connect it with Puerto Rico or Cuba - Salsa San Francisco (https://www.gaiaonline.com/profiles/dancefrisfca/46526775/). So why would certainly a city in Colombia call itself the World's Salsa Resources? Cali, in southwestern Colombia, took on salsa music as its very own in the 1970s, and today this metropolitan facility of over two million people asserts to be the epicenter of the style

(In reality, Cali salsa professional dancers were featured in the Colombia program at the 2011 Smithsonian Folklife Event.) As a Colombian from Bogot, the funding city of Colombia, my very own experience with salsa dance includes a sense of belonging. My mom is from Cali, and a lot of her family members love to dance salsa.


When I was eighteen, I took a salsa class in New York City and recognized right now that people from different components of the globe danced differently than Colombians. I was amazed to learn that they had names for the different stepsand that no person appeared to understand about the unique area salsa keeps in the hearts of Colombians.


These were the personal concerns that would guide a research task for my master's level in folklore and lead me back to the city of my mommy's household - https://dancefrisfca.edublogs.org/2024/01/04/dance-into-the-rhythm-salsa-and-bachata-delight-in-san-francisco/. In 2012, I arrived in Cali with a clear notion of how my research need to unfold, but I grew worried when points did not go immediately as planned


Individuals, maybe less visible, but that I considered might likewise have experiences and essential knowledge to outline this local tradition, were almost entirely left out, like empirical professional dancers and experts of the city. I recognized then that I had actually not mentioned my research study rate of interests as clearly as I had actually wished.

In a city that acknowledges salsa dancing as a huge part of their social heritage, my thinking was as well wide. Salsa was simply also lively. There were way too many modes of expression within the songs and the actions and within the dancing neighborhoods themselves, a lot of sociocultural ramifications to take into consideration.




It is these dancers who have actually come to be the major promoters of Cali's insurance claim to the title of World's Salsa Capital. I felt that concentrating my study on these young entertainers would certainly disregard the relevance of community members who had kept the city's salsa culture active for years. It was these "culture bearers" who became the emphasis of my research study.


I spoke with, accumulated narrative histories, invested hours and hours video clip recording dancing motions at salsa locations, and also danced a bit myself. It soon emerged that for members of La Vieja Guardia, salsa is much more than a dance. It's a means of structure and sealing area and cumulative memory.


Msica antillana ("rhythms of the Spanish Antilles") controlled a component of the city from the 1930s through the 1970s. Several of these rhythms are claimed to be the predecessors of salsa. They were and are the underlying creative resource for the steps and activities that brought around the characteristic Cali dancing style.
